Code Message Level Config Note Action
0203 PSU TEMP
WARNING
W – Temperature on the
PSU board is over the
warning limit.
Check airflow of fans and
ambient temperature
(see chapter 5.2).
Clear the ventilation
opening.
If this fails to eliminate
the fault, send the radio
to service.
0204 PSU TEMP ERROR E – Temperature is over the
error limit.
See PSU TEMP
WARNING
0401 RX DC BATTERY W W/N DC battery voltage on
X2 is missing or low.
Check whether the DC
voltage is properly
connected to X2.
Measure DC voltage (see
chapter 3.4.7.4.3).
If no DC voltage is

0402 RX AC MAIN W W/N AC main voltage on X1
is missing or low.
Check whether the AC
voltage is properly
connected to X1.
Measure AC voltage (see
chapter 3.4.7.4.3).

0403 RX DC 28V VLT LOW W – DC voltage on the RX
module is less than
22 V.
Check the DC voltage on
X2 (see chapter
3.4.7.4.3).
0404 RX DC 28V
OVERVOLT
E – DC voltage 28 V on the
RX module is more
than 32 V.
Check the DC voltage on
X2; normally the voltage
there must never be
more than 32 V (this is
the final charging voltage
of the 28 V lead battery).
If this fails to eliminate
the fault, send the radio
to service.
0405 RX INT REF
UNLOCK
E – Internal reference
unlocks.
Send the radio to service.
